Widower, Atlas Stark, has been left to raise his daughter and his infant cousin alone, while also trying to make partner at his law firm. If things at work weren't stressful enough, his home life is getting hairy too. His daughter's acting out, eager for her father's attention, and she's taking it out on the baby. Already stretched too thin, he's one frayed strand away from snapping. Desperate for help, he takes her to see a therapist. What he doesn't count on is her being a tall, blonde knock-out with sapphire eyes and a penchant for motorcycles. Too bad she annoys the crap out of him. Tessa Copeland's life has never been easy. With a chronically ill mother, she was forced to grow up quicker than most. A successful art therapist, she's determined not to let her baggage set her back. Until her fiance cheats on her and takes her dog. She's never brought her personal life to work, but she can't stop thinking about the father of one of her clients, or the fact that he's an assuming jerk with a smolder that gets her engine running. But things grow blurry when she finds herself seeking legal counsel from Atlas, and even though the two continue to butt heads, their chemistry is undeniable. Will flirting with the single dad lead Tessa down a dangerous road riddled with potholes and blind turns? Or will it be exactly what they both need to finally feel whole again?
